Our First Official Meeting Minutes


Meeting of the Protect the Shorncliffe Pier Group
24th October 2012. 7:00pm Seaview Hotel Conference Room, Pier Avenue Shorncliffe

14 People attended the inaugural meeting of the Group
3 Apologies received

Lawrie Breitkreutz welcomed all to the first meeting of the Group.

Various points were discussed at the meeting as follows
·         Queries were raised regarding the BCC seemingly slow response in getting the Pier restored including the way that the Pier is to be restored.
o   Concerns were raised that at some stage the BCC may cut short the repairs of the Pier in a manner that will leave a Pier that is not the same as the current one.
o   Consideration for what was planned in recommendations made to council regarding the Pier eg building a narrow Pier in its stead.
o   The meeting was informed that the Council Project team has been given direction the Pier will be the same length, and on the same alignment that is currently in place, although wording from council is vague in this regard not specifying the current width. This will be brought up with the Project team and the Council at a meeting in the near future.
·         Independent review on the state of the Pier by a qualified engineer
o   Ros Hutchison submitted a proposed letter to the Head of engineering UQ, to obtain an independent evaluation on the condition of the Pier, especially the effect of the marine borers on the strength of the Pier over the next few years till repairs are made. The meeting endorsed sending the request and Ros will send an email requesting assistance on this.
·         Consultation with the Shorncliffe Pier Project team from BCC
o   The meeting was informed that we have a very good relationship with the BCC Project Team and they are quite open in what they have to do to complete the Project in the time line set on the council Budget.
o   Lawrie and Ian will be meeting with the Project Team in the next couple of weeks to discuss increased consultation between us and the BCC team.
·         Effect on Business
o   It is obvious that various businesses have suffered
o   General discussion ensued and one of the points raised was that the Sandgate/Shorncliffe precinct lacks any coordination on promoting the area. It was suggested that we should contact the fellow who runs the Sandgate.com site to discuss getting more people involved in promotion of the area.
·         Termites
o   Ian contacted the council regarding the Termite treatment of the Pier and future monitoring of this particular problem
§  The BCC have just conducted a review of the treatment done in September, they will be retreating the infestation again in the next few weeks.
§  The current infestation has not affected anything above and including the deck and railings, the infestation was restricted the cross members between the deck and the piles.
§  Although inspections are usually completed annually on structures, the Project Team has informed us from now till the end of the project these inspections will be regularly completed to ensure that pest infestations are controlled as they occur.
·         Incorporation
o   It was decided that as a group we need to incorporate and create a legal entity to deal with Council , and look at promoting the Shorncliffe Pier when the project has been completed
o   It will be a not for profit group
o   Lawrie and Ian were confirmed initially to be the Chairman and Secretary respectively of the association for purposes of incorporation.
o   Further details will be provided to all shortly regarding this.
·         More details being available on the Pest control problem
o   A good point was raised that the Pier had two infestation problems one of termites and the other marine borers, the marine borers not able to be treated, and that people were not really aware of the distinctive characteristics between the pair. Further details are going to be provided over the next few days in relation to this.
·         Movie on the Pier
o   Mark Templeton requested that there is a group of movie makers who are interested in making a movie on the plight of the Pier, and requested if we could give assistance in this endeavour.
o   The meeting endorsed this and Mark will inform the movie makes.

The meeting also requested that we meet regularly and it has been endorsed that we shall meeting every 3rd Wednesday of each month to discuss the progress of our endeavours.

Our next meeting will be again at the Seaview Hotel on the 21st November 2012 at 7:00 PM
